The Complete Guide to Creative Landscapes represents a new, innovative way to look at the yard and landscape. Up until now, landscapes have been considered mostly ornamental, and average homeowners were thought to be incapable of designing and creating a great landscape. This book will change all that. In refreshingly simple and practical language, The Complete Guide to Creative Landscapes teaches the seven secrets of good landscape design, shows how to plan a stylish landscape that meets practical family needs, and teaches readers how to build a functional, beautiful landscape. With this innovative method, readers will learn how to create a new or "remodeled" landscape consisting of outdoor "rooms" dedicated to various lifestyle activities. A landscape built using this method will be attractive and stylish-but more important, it will provide practical outdoor living space.

In addition, readers will learn how to put the finishing touches on a new landscape, thanks to comprehensive plans and directions for more than 20 beautiful and ingenious garden ornaments-ranging from simple cedar planter boxes to elegant copper archways and trellises.

About the author (2000)

Bryan has written and edited more than fifty home improvement and gardening books. He is the author of Landscape Design & Construction, and Designing Your Outdoor Home. Jerri Farris (Independence, MO) is an author and editor who specializes in home improvement and home decor books. Her most recent are The Complete Guide to Decorating with Ceramic Tile and The Complete Guide to DIY Projects for Luxurious Living. She has made guest appearances on HGTV and has done interviews with radio stations, periodicals, and newspapers across the nation. She maintains her own blog at: www.jerrifarris.blogspot.com.
